Free Movie Screening at Gantt Center

  • When: 2 p.m., Sunday, Mar. 9
  • Where: Harvey B. Gantt Center
  • Cost: Free

Visit the Gantt Center in Uptown Charlotte for a free screening of the film The Decks Ran Red, a sea-going thriller starring the iconic African-American actress, Dorothy Dandridge. 

Directions: From UNC Charlotte Main Station, take the Blue Line southbound and get off at Brooklyn Village Station. Walk 0.2 miles to 551 S Tryon St.

How to Ride the Lynx Light Rail

Students at UNC Charlotte have the CATS All-Access Pass included in their student fees, which means they can ride city light rail, streetcar and buses fare-free. Download the CATS Pass App and login with your @charlotte.edu email address to activate your pass.
